About this community

Vista Hills Health Care Center is a 120-bed Medicare/Medicaid nursing home in El Paso, managed by Creative Solutions In Healthcare. CMS rates it 2 stars overall, with 2-star ratings on both health inspections and staffing. One fine of $40,465 has been assessed. The facility is operating at roughly 70% of its licensed beds, with 83 residents on a typical day. The license is active through February 2027.

What the data says

CMS rates Vista Hills 2 stars on staffing — a rating shared by about 32% of Texas nursing homes. Each resident receives roughly 202 minutes of nursing care per day, about 39 minutes less than at a 4-star-staffing facility in Texas. Of those 202 minutes, only 20 are from a registered nurse; the Texas threshold for 4-star RN staffing is 37 minutes per resident per day.

One CMS fine of $40,465 has been assessed. About 30% of Texas nursing homes have received no fines; the state median for facilities that do receive fines is $20,699, putting this fine roughly twice the median.

The facility holds 120 licensed beds and averages 83 residents per day — an occupancy rate of about 70%. Many nursing homes in Texas run closer to capacity; available beds here may reflect demand, staffing levels, or local market factors.

Questions to ask when you tour

  1. Staffing levels on nights and weekends

    Reported weekend nursing hours drop to 178 minutes per resident per day — ask how many nurses and aides are on the floor during overnight and weekend shifts specifically.

  2. What the $40,000 fine covered

    CMS issued one fine of $40,465; ask which deficiency triggered it and what corrective steps have been completed since.

  3. Why nearly a third of beds are empty

    The facility runs at about 70% occupancy — ask whether that reflects recent admissions holds, staffing constraints, or another factor.

  4. How the Resident Council operates

    A Resident Council is listed but no Family Council; ask how family members raise concerns between scheduled care-plan meetings.

  5. Creative Solutions' oversight of this location

    Creative Solutions In Healthcare manages this facility — ask how frequently a regional or corporate supervisor visits and who the direct contact is for unresolved concerns.
